SAP move and what it means for my Kalshi watchlist

Interesting move in $SAP today, up over 4% and hitting $179.17. They just announced a pretty massive AI investment plan, which seems to have been well-received. I've been watching the tech sector closely, especially with the AI narrative dominating, and this kind of validates the idea that enterprises are starting to spend big.

For Kalshi, this is making me think about how some of the broader tech or even 'enterprise spending' related contracts might play out. If big players like SAP are putting serious capital into AI, it suggests a tailwind for the whole ecosystem. Makes me wonder about potential Kalshi contracts related to tech sector performance or even specific AI adoption metrics down the line. It's a reminder that fundamental news like this can really shift the probabilities.
